Sequential read

When the disk drive receives the read command that targets the sequential address to the
previous read command, the disk drive starts the read-ahead operation.

a. Sequential command just after non-sequential command

When the previously executed read command is an non-sequential command and the last
sector address of the previous read command is sequential to the lead sector address of the
received read command, the disk drive assumes the received command is a sequential
command and performs the read-ahead operation after reading the requested data.

1)

At receiving the sequential read command, the disk drive sets the DAP and HAP to
the sequential address of the last read command and reads the requested data.

2)

The disk drive transfers the requested data that is already read to the host system with
reading the requested data.

3)

After completion of the reading and transferring the requested data to the host system,
the disk drive performs the read-ahead operation continuously.
